Written Answers. - Irish Development Project EC Funding.

Edward Nealon

Question:

84 Mr. Nealon asked the Minister for Energy the number and value of projects with an Irish involvement which are in preparation for approval under the EC "Thermie" programme for 1990 to 1994; and if he will make a statement on the matter.

The full introduction of the EC "Thermie" new multiannual programme, to replace the EC demonstration grant scheme, has been delayed for the moment due to the lack of agreement between the European Parliament and the EC Commission on budgetary allocations. I have made the adoption of the programme one of my priorities during the Irish Presidency of the Energy Council.

The EC Commission has, however, issued notification of a provisional call for tenders for 1990 for suitable projects which is conditional on the implementation of the programme. Project proposers are required to submit the necessary documentation to reach the EC Commission by noon on 1 June, 1990. Further information about the programme can be had from Eolas.

Information is, therefore, not available on the number of Irish projects in preparation or in value terms because of this delay and also because proposers may deal directly with the EC without the involvement of Irish State agencies.
